Gear Cover Gasket 3910500 Compatibility with Cummins Engines
The Gear Cover Gasket part number 3910500, manufactured by Cummins, is designed to fit a variety of Cummins engine models. This gasket is essential for sealing the gear cover, ensuring that the internal components of the engine remain protected from contaminants and leaks. Below is a detailed breakdown of the compatibility of this gasket with specific Cummins engine models:
Compatible Engines
- 4B3.9
- 6B5.9
- B3.9 G
- G5.9
- G5.9 CM558

Role of Part 3910500 Gear Cover Gasket in Engine Systems
The 3910500 Gear Cover Gasket is an essential component in maintaining the integrity and efficiency of various engine systems. It is specifically designed to create a seal between the gear cover and the engine block, preventing oil leaks and ensuring that the lubrication system functions correctly.
Integration with Engine Components
-
Coupling: The gear cover gasket works in conjunction with the coupling mechanism, which connects different parts of the engine. A secure seal provided by the gasket ensures that oil does not escape, which could otherwise lead to inefficient lubrication of the coupling components.
-
Fuel Pump: Although the fuel pump operates independently of the lubrication system, the presence of a well-sealed gear cover ensures that oil contamination is minimized. This indirectly supports the fuel pump’s efficiency by maintaining a clean operating environment.
-
Cover: The primary function of the gear cover gasket is to seal the cover that encases the front gears. This seal is vital for retaining oil within the lubrication system, thus protecting the gears from wear and tear.
-
Front Gear: The front gears rely on consistent lubrication to operate smoothly. The gear cover gasket ensures that oil is contained within the system, providing the necessary lubrication to the front gears and reducing the risk of mechanical failure.
